Another benefit of online poker for real money is that it is anonymous. Many online poker sites have a feature called Anonymous Tables, which prevents your opponents from tracking you by your username. This option is especially helpful for beginners as it protects them from sharks. Another drawback is that you can’t use Heads-Up Displays when playing at Ignition Poker.
